For instance, if your business made 2 million units in 2017 and incurred total production costs of $10 million in the said year, then the total manufacturing cost per unit of the year is $5. The cost per unit is derived from the variable costs and fixed costs incurred by a production process, divided by the number of units produced. In this case, the cost of the machining represents just the 14% of the total cost of the product, where the raw material represent the remaining 86%. In this case I prefer to see it as a part of the investment to complete the production of N parts, and use this formula: (Total production cost) = N*(Raw material cost) + N*(Hourly Cost)*(Cycle time per one piece) /(Efficiency) + Tooling costs.
